Abstract

This narrative study aims to explore the feelings of two Indonesian students studying in Saudi Arabia and the Netherlands in relation to their learning experience during the COVID-19 pandemic. Data were garnered from semi-structured interviews and were analyzed with Martin and White�s language appraisal (2005) theory as well as Bourdieu�s cultural capital and Giddens� structuration theories. Findings showed that the participants experienced dissatisfaction and insecurity during the learning process. However, they demonstrated adaptability and coping strategies manifested through making peace with themselves. © 2021 Elsevier B.V., All rights reserved.
